Milda Luckute. 1st place. Paquita (Vestalka). International Baltic Ballet Competition 2018

International Baltic Ballet Competition (IBBC) has gained its’ reputation during previous four editions. Dancers from such countries as Latvia, Estonia, Lithuania, Poland, Germany, USA, South Africa, South Korea, Russia, Ukraine, Armenia, Germany, Iceland, Poland, Denmark, Macedonia a.o. have been participants of the International Baltic Ballet Competition.

    Music is by Riccardo Drigo, not Ludwig Minkus. This variation was origjnally called "L'Amour" - it was 1 of about 11 variations composed by Riccardo Drigo to supplement Mikhail Ivanov's score for Petipa's 1888 ballet "La Vestale" ("Vestalka" in Russian). A few of Drigo's variations for "La Vestale" eventually found their way into other works, and are still performed today, such as Kitri's variation as Dulcinea in the dream scene of "Don Q".
